Chile's growth recovery nearly halts in Q2

Trade and monthly growth numbers show that Chile economy has deteriorated again after a modest uptick in Q4 14-Q1 15. The modest economic recovery was entirely due to the significant fiscal expansion, which has apparently not been sufficient to bring the economy back to its trend rate. 

"Our full-year growth forecast would probably need to be revised down unless external demand and investment growth improves in H2. In fact, both the government and the BCCh have recognised these risks and have reduced their growth expectations," states Societe Generale.
